Oh What a Night! A Musical Tribute to Frankie Valli & The Four Seasons
Sunday, Oct. 27 – 2 p.m. – Main Theatre
A celebration and tribute to the music of Frankie Valli and The Four Seasons, Oh What a Night! is a high-energy musical revue including everyone’s favorite songs of the ’50s, ’60s, and ’70s. Enjoy favorites such as Sherry, Big Girls Don’t Cry, Can’t Take My Eyes Off You, Working My Way Back To You, Who Loves You, and, of course, December, 1963 (Oh What a Night).

Pat Hazell's The Wonder Bread Years
Tuesday, Nov. 19 – 7:30 p.m. – Main Theatre
A salute to the Baby Boomer Generation, The Wonder Bread Years starring Pat Hazell is a fast-paced, hilarious production that gracefully walks the line between standup and theatre. Audiences across the country are enjoying a show that not only restores a much-needed sense of wonder, but leaves audiences laughing and savoring the past like never before.

Reduced Shakespeare Company
The Complete World of Sports – Abridged
Wednesday, March 12 – 7:30 p.m. – Main Theatre
From the earliest cavemen playing “Neanderthal in the Middle” to your own kid’s soccer practice, the entire history of athletic competition will be regurgitated in a Tour de France of physical theatre, at a level of sophistication and pathos that only the RSC can muster. It’ll be a marathon of madness and mayhem as the world’s great sporting events are shrunk down to theatrical size.

Hotel California: The Original Tribute to the Eagles
Saturday, April 26 – 7:30 p.m. – Main Theatre
As the original tribute to the Eagles, Hotel California prides itself on creating the illusion that you are listening to the actual Eagles. They’ve shared the stage with the Doobie Brothers, Lynyrd Skynyrd, Styx, REO Speedwagon, Gretchen Wilson, and many more international artists. Enjoy an evening of classic Eagles hits, including Life in the Fast Lane, Take It Easy, Desperado, Hotel California, and many more.
